What is a Temp Agency?

A temp agency is a company that offers short-term jobs to people searching for work. Some individuals also refer to temp agencies as staffing agencies. They allow you to work for a short, very specific period of time. However, some temporary positions turn into long-term careers.

It’s a common misconception that a job offered by a temp agency is a dead-end job. Contrary to popular belief, temp agency jobs often result in further opportunities. The jobs exist in most industries, so you may be able to get your foot in the door of an industry you have no experience with. Temp agencies offer opportunities to people of all skill levels and often get you started right away.

Why Are There Temp Agencies?

To understand what temp agencies are, you need to know why they’re around in the first place. Temp agencies are needed because some jobs are only seasonal, or they revolve around a short-term project. So, a company might need nurses to handle a vaccine rollout or web developers to handle a new project. However, there may be no need for full-time workers after a few months.

Temp agencies help companies fill these vacancies. They spend all of their time finding employees for temporary jobs, and that frees up the companies to work on their projects. If it weren’t for temp agencies, the companies would need to spend too much time marketing for short-term positions.

Today, companies are struggling to find workers. Whether the positions are short-term or long-term, they are empty. To fill those vacancies, employers turn to temp agencies. This means that there are more jobs available with temp agencies and that there are more long-term opportunities available through temp agencies.

How it Works

You might be wondering how you can get started with a temp agency. First, you need to sign up with an agency. This is similar to the process of applying for a specific job. You need to fill out an application and go to an interview. After your interview, the agency finds you an appropriate job. They try to pick something that plays on your experience and strengths.

Once you get offered a job, you may need to sign a contract or work agreement. In the agreement, there should be details about your pay, rate, and more. You need to read the fine print to find out if you’re allowed to work with other temp agencies or to work other jobs.

Some agencies charge a placement fee. However, this may be a red flag. You should try to work with an agency that charges the employers and not the soon-to-be employees. Before you agree to work with a temp agency, find out more about their policies and fees. Look up their reputation and only work with a company that has good reviews.

Benefits of Temp Work

If you want to know whether or not temp work is right for you, there are a few things you should know. Here are some benefits of taking a job from a temp agency:

Build Your Resume

If you work a temporary job, you have every right to add it to your resume. This can help you add skills to your resume and cover any odd gaps that an employer might notice.

Flexibility

In some temp positions, you have a certain degree of flexibility. You might only need to work for two months and then take a break to tend to your business. This is better than needing to quit a full-time position because you don’t need to explain why your employment ended.

Find a New Passion

It’s impossible to know what you love if you had the same job for 20 years. When you work with a temp agency, you can explore new career paths or different industries. You might discover a passion for something you knew nothing about.

No Politics

In a full-time position, you need to deal with everyday politics. To move forward in a position, you might feel obligated to talk to the right people and act a certain way. But, because temp jobs are short-term, you have no pressure to do so.

Tips for Going Permanent

Although not all temp positions become permanent, there is a chance that you can use your temporary job to get a long-term position. If you’re hoping to use a temp agency to obtain a better job, here are a few tips:

Show You’re Reliable

Use your time with the company to show that they can depend on you. Show up on time every day and be willing to help out whenever they need you. If you’re not sure how to help, ask someone. You’ll pick up new skills along the way.

Communicate

Don’t let yourself fade into the background. Instead, communicate regularly with everyone. Talk to your representative and make sure they know your goals. And, once you have a job, communicate with your supervisor. Let them know that you’re interested in a permanent position. After your time is up, they may choose to keep you on.

Be Positive

People often underestimate the power of a positive attitude. If you show up to work every day with a smile on your face, you have a greater chance of succeeding. If you can bring joy to everyone else, you could get a long-term position. At the very least, you will have a glowing recommendation.
